Build crashes but keeps running
Hello guys,
I'm having an issue with my Unity Application. Sometimes it crashes and I can't figure out why. The application is built using Unity 4.6.6f2 (standalone Windows 32). My PC has the following configuration : Windows 7 x64, Intel Xeon E5-1620, GeForce 670GTX). But the crash issue looks the same on every PC I have been testing (whatever the GPU or CPU). It only crashes one time out of 30 or 40...
Here are some pieces of information I managed to collect :
(1) It looks like the application doesn't always crash at the same point in my code;
(2) The StackTrace of the crash is merged with some debug logs I added to track the crash reason,
(3) When I look at the StackTrace of the crash, I can't find any of my methods
For the record, I'm using some Network object containing Nodes (Vertices) and Segments (Edges). See Wikipedia - Network for more information. Most of the time, the game crashes during this Network initialization, but not only, and the crash stacktrace is exactly the same when the game crashes somewhere else. I was thinking may be some piece of my network might be corrupted. So I added logs to check if the crash always occurs on the same Segment or Node and it doesn't...
The output.log file shows no exception before the crash. Observation (2) makes me think that somehow, a piece of Unity's internal Engine crashed while my code keeps executing (that would be the reason why it keeps logging stuff while the app is crashed).
I already checked memory use, but it doesn't seem to be the problem. Windows' TaskManager says my app uses about 1Gb (on 8Gb - 16Gb RAM Computers).
The output.log is attached to this post but you'll see it's kinda hard to read. So I attached a CrashLog.txt in which you'll only find the crash related lines.
Hopefully you can help me !
Ok, I managed to have my app crashed with the window saying "Oops! The game crashed.". If I move away the error window without pressing the O$$anonymous$$ button. I can keep playing my game without trouble... (I have been able to reproduce this behaviour several times).
So while we all think about this issue, as a workaround, I was wondering if it would be possible to prevent the crash window from popping. I tried launching my app with the -silent-crashes argument. Well the crash window doesn't pop but the app closes... I'm not proud to investigate this option but would it be possible to prevent the crash window from popping without killing my app ?
